Re: Why did Hogan job to The Rock, but not Austin?
Quote:
Originally Posted by K.W.H.
Austin hated Hogan, pure and simple. Hogan buried Austin in WCW, having his buddy Hacksaw squash him on ppv like he did, so pathetic. Guess he held a grudge.
|
I don't think Hacksaw was booked to squash Austin. Hacksaw was supposed to beat him and win the title. According to Hacksaw, like a minute into the match Austin told Hacksaw that he was injured and they had to go home and end the match immediately, so Hacksaw pinned him.....and that's why it was a "squash".
Not sure Hacksaw would have any reason to make that up, so it sounds believable.
